Collaborating centres

The NSW Centre for Overweight and Obesity (COO) was a collaboration of five groups:

  • Australian Centre for Health Promotion (ACHP)
  • Centre for Research into AdolescentS' Health (CRASH)
  • The Discipline of Paediatrics and Child Health, The Children's Hospital at Westmead
  • Centre for Physical Activity and Health (CPAH)
  • NSW Centre for Public Health Nutrition (CPHN)
Diagram of collaborating research groups

Each collaborating research group is represented on the Board of Directors.
